Output e88849d2822c31294411e7e96b49b792ae4aa835ad265b91a255acc2f8244b6a:0

value
72553135
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 175dfc8774113c3597f29c9e87c129b015dea800 OP_EQUALVERIFY OP_CHECKSIG
address
138Z8hs9nFrEHDfkodEGGSwxunH2HXdqUr
transaction
e88849d2822c31294411e7e96b49b792ae4aa835ad265b91a255acc2f8244b6a
spent
true